**EDUCATION AND/OR EXPERIENCE:**
+ Graduation from a standard four (4) year high school or equivalent (GED) and a Minimum of five (5) years recent experience in aircraft maintenance.
**□ DOCUMENTED PROOF OF AIRCRAFT MECHANIC EXPERIENCE.**
+ Valid FAA Airframe and Power plant Certificate
